How does PayPal's tax policy affect cryptocurrency users?
![avatar](https://download.bydfi.com/api-pic/images/avatars/SF9cg.jpg)
What are the implications of PayPal's tax policy on cryptocurrency users? How does it impact their tax obligations and reporting requirements?

- As a cryptocurrency user, PayPal's tax policy can have significant implications on your tax obligations. PayPal is required to report certain transactions to tax authorities, which means that your cryptocurrency activities may be subject to scrutiny. It's important to understand the tax laws in your jurisdiction and ensure that you are accurately reporting your cryptocurrency transactions to avoid any potential penalties or legal issues. Consider consulting with a tax professional who specializes in cryptocurrency to ensure compliance with the tax regulations.
